在达梦7数据库早期版本中创建自动备份文件后只生产了一个 .bak 文件 此时使用达梦bin目录中的 DMRMAN 工具还原数据库时会提示无效的备份集或者扫描备份集时找不到任何备份,此时这种情况下需要使用 DMRESTORE 工具来进行数据库还原。
.bak 文件 此时使用达梦bin目录中的 DMRMAN 工具还原数据库时会提
转载
2023-11-12 08:50:45
251阅读
达梦7备份与还原前言本文档介绍了达梦7的备份与还原相关操作。详细的文档,可以查看达梦安装目录下的文件doc/special/DM7备份与还原.pdf基础概念备份集这个概念频繁出现在文档和命令中,一定要先熟悉。备份集用来存放备份过程中产生的备份数据及备份信息。一个备份集对应了一次完整的备份*。 一般情况下, 一个备份集就是一个目录, 备份集包含一个或多个备份片文件,以及一个备份元数据文件。下图展示了
转载
2023-11-03 12:39:03
163阅读
DM8 安装(图形+命令)一、 安装环境 二、查看软硬件信息 1.查看 cpu 信息 [root@localhost ~]# cat /proc/cpuinfo[root@localhost ~]# lscpu2.查看内存信息[root@localhost ~]# free -m注意:物理内存至少为 1g,swap 分
# Java 实现达梦数据库备份和恢复
在信息化快速发展的今天,数据库的备份与恢复显得尤为重要。作为一名初学者,在这篇文章中,我将引导你如何通过 Java 代码实现达梦数据库的备份和恢复。我们将从流程开始,逐步分析每一个步骤,并提供相应的代码示例。
## 流程概述
在实现达梦数据库备份和恢复的过程中,我们主要可以分为以下几个步骤:
| 步骤 | 描述
# Java 实现达梦数据库备份指南
在这篇文章中,我将为刚入行的小白开发者详细介绍如何使用 Java 实现达梦数据库的备份。达梦数据库(DM)是一款高性能的数据库管理系统,备份是数据保护与恢复的重要环节。我们将分步骤地进行操作,以确保每一个环节都清晰易懂。
## 整体流程
以下是实现达梦数据库备份的整体流程:
| 步骤 | 操作
概念逻辑备份和物理备份逻辑备份是指利用 dexp 导出工具,将指定对象(库级、模式级、表级)的数据导出到文件的备份方式。逻辑备份针对的是数据内容,并不关心这些数据物理存储在什么位置。物理备份则直接扫描数据库文件,找出那些已经分配、使用的数据页,拷贝并保存到备份集中。物理备份过程中,不关心数据页的具体内容是什么,也不关心数据页属于哪一张表,只是简单的根据数据库文件系统的描述,来挑选有效的数据页。联机
转载
2023-12-17 18:34:09
92阅读
在这篇博文中,我们将深入探讨如何使用 Java 实现达梦数据库的备份功能。每一步都会配合不同的图表和示例代码,确保在这个过程中你能获取到足够的知识和技巧。
## 背景描述
达梦数据库,作为一个在国内外广泛使用的关系型数据库,近年来越发受到开发者和企业的青睐。随着新技术的不断涌现,2023年3月,我们的团队决定实现一个自动化的数据库备份系统,以提升数据安全性。以下是我们在这个过程中所经历的几个关
常用命令DmServiceDAMENG.service改成自己bin目录下文件名运维常见问题,官方文档注意事项登录客户端工具,一定要使用SYSDBA用户进行下面的客户端操作 登录数据库主机,一定要使用安装数据库时创建的dmdba用户 定时备份前请先配置本地归档和开启 dmap 服务,下面正文会介绍简介本文主要讲解具体操作步骤,和注意事项。更详细的概念说明可参考官方技术手册 达梦官方技术手册获取方法
转载
2024-05-17 22:11:59
387阅读
DM备份数据库前提条件:数据库已开启归档日志检查数据库是否开启归档日志打开DM管理工具,在查询窗口执行如下语句:SELECT ARCH_DEST, ARCH_FILE_SIZE, ARCH_SPACE_LIMIT FROM V$DM_ARCH_INI WHERE ARCH_TYPE='LOCAL' AND ARCH_IS_VALID='Y';查询结果为空,则表示数据库没有开启归档日志,执
转载
2023-11-03 11:07:40
244阅读
一、备份的概念联机备份和脱机备份1. 联机备份:数据库处于运行状态、并正常提供数据库服务情况下进行的备份操作。从V2.0 版本开始,使用 DMRMAN 工具进行脱机备份,并且支持对异常关闭的数据库进 行脱机库备份。备份异常关闭的数据库,要求配置了本地归档,如果本地归档不完整,则需要先修复本地归档,再进行备份。2. 脱机备份:数据库处于关闭状态时进行的备份操作联机备份则使用客户端工具连接到服务器实例
转载
2023-11-19 07:30:45
158阅读
一、备份的意义数据库备份是 DBA 日常最重要的工作内容。备份的主要目的是数据容灾,保证数据的安全性,在数据库发生故障时,通过还原备份集,将数据恢复到可用状态。二、备份的前提备份与恢复过程都依赖归档日志,归档日志是保证数据一致性和完整性的重要保障。配有归档日志的数据库系统在出现故障时丢失数据的可能性更小,这是因为一旦出现介质故障如磁盘损坏时,利用归档日志,系统可被恢复至故障发生的前一刻,也可以还原
转载
2024-03-07 16:49:02
95阅读
达梦7使用的dexp和dimp,用法和exp和imp类似,在命令后直接加上help可以查看帮助。吐槽一下竟然没有 dexp/dimp --help或?这种操作,必须是help才可以识别。。 格式: ./dexp KEYWORD=value 或 KEYWORD=(value1,value2,...,valueN)例程: ./dexp SYSDBA/SYS
转载
2023-12-03 08:31:49
112阅读
达梦dm数据库远程备份与恢复 达梦数据库远程操作进行备份与恢复在网络上的参考资料与博客比较少,这里记录下项目中用到的方法。1、工具类 首先是编写工具类,用于连接远程服务器、生成相应操作的命令、执行相关命令。package com.fongtech.cli.common.util;
import ch.ethz.ssh2.Session;
import com.jcraft.jsch.*;
imp
转载
2023-08-17 16:58:18
368阅读
达梦作为具有完全自主知识产权的高性能的国产数据库,提供自带的命令行工具逻辑导出(dexp)、逻辑导入(dimp)进行数据库的备份、还原。逻辑备份和还原需要在数据库联机状态(数据库正常运行中)下才可以进行,逻辑备份分为四种级别:数据库级、用户级、模式级、表级。一、数据库级别:数据库级别是将整个库导出,使用参数FULL=Y.库级别导出需要使用SYSDBA用户:dexp USERID=SYSDBA/SY
转载
2023-09-27 07:17:03
172阅读
一、备份还原简介数据库备份是 DBA 日常最重要的工作内容。备份的主要目的是数据容灾,保证数据的安全性,在数据库发生故障时,通过还原备份集,将数据恢复到可用状态。 下面主要讲一下以联机执行SQL 语句进行备份还原和脱机工具 DMRMAN 进行备份还原的方式。二、归档配置备份与恢复过程都依赖归档日志,归档日志是保证数据一致性和完整性的重要保障。配有归档日志的数据库系统在出现故障时丢失数据的可能性更小
转载
2023-11-19 10:51:00
609阅读
# 远程代码备份达梦数据库的Java实现
在现代软件开发和运维中,数据备份是极其重要的一环。对于使用达梦数据库(DM Database)的企业,进行远程代码备份不仅可以确保数据安全,同时也能提高开发效率。本文将介绍如何使用Java进行达梦数据库的远程代码备份,并提供相关代码示例。通过下面的内容,您将更好地理解这一过程,并能够在实际项目中加以应用。
## 1. 达梦数据库简介
达梦数据库是一款
备份失败是DBA的一生之敌,成为一个合格的DBA必须学会的就是正确的备份方式,今天和大家分享以下我常用的备份方法,简单快速且有效地发现问题。首先打开manage管理工具,连接好数据库后打开代理模块,需要注意的是如果左侧对象导航中没有发现代理,那么就是数据库模式没有更改为打开。右击数据库,选择管理数据库在系统管理中将模式更改为打开即可。选择代理,右击后可以看到创建代理环境:创建成功后选
转载
2023-11-14 10:32:04
99阅读
达梦数据库之备份与还原概述: 软件环境: 虚拟机 :Workstation 操作系统:中标麒麟v6 达梦数据库:DM Database Server x64 V7.6.0.197-Build(2019.09.12-112648)ENT一、物理备份冷备(dmap服务是打开的,数据库是关闭的) 热备(dmap服务是打开的,数据库是打开的,数据库要打开归档) 逻辑备份 导入导出 (dimp dexp)
转载
2023-11-01 16:42:50
2891阅读
# 使用Java备份达梦数据库
达梦数据库(Dameng Database)是一款国产关系型数据库管理系统,它以高性能、高稳定性受到众多企业的青睐。在实际应用中,对数据库进行定期备份至关重要,以防止数据丢失。本文将介绍如何使用Java备份达梦数据库,并提供相应的代码示例。
## 备份达梦数据库的原理
备份达梦数据库主要有两种方式:
1. 使用达梦数据库自带的备份工具。
2. 使用Java编
原创
2024-10-19 07:56:39
133阅读
# 如何使用Java备份达梦数据库
备份数据库是任何开发人员和数据库管理员日常工作的重要环节。对达梦数据库进行备份,在使用Java编程语言时,可以通过JDBC(Java数据库连接)来实现。接下来,我们将为你提供一个详细的流程和代码示例,帮助你完成这一任务。
## 整体流程
在开始之前,首先我们需要了解实现Java备份达梦数据库的整体步骤。下面是一个简单的流程表:
```markdown
|